Qualcomm, the US-based company known for developing wireless technologies, inaugurated its design centre in Chennai. With an investment of ₹177.27 crores, this centre is dedicated to wireless connectivity solutions, complementing WiFi technologies. It will actively contribute to Qualcomm’s global research and development efforts in 5G cellular technology, reinforcing its commitment to innovation in the wireless communications industry. The new Design Center is expected to create jobs for up to 1,600 skilled technology professionals, further boosting India’s workforce. This investment aligns with the government’s vision of ‘Make in India’ and fosters growth opportunities for a strong indigenous design ecosystem. India’s well-established IT industry, supported by growth-oriented policies, provides an ideal environment for tech talent to thrive. Cristiano Amon, President & CEO of Qualcomm, emphasized the centre’s critical role in developing wireless products, including WiFi technologies.
